Granted, he's singing to a woman and it's kind of a love song, but that line, "You take it on faith, you take it to the heart. The waiting is the hardest part" really does, well, sing to me.

We knew going into the adoption process that waiting was a part of it.  No one can predict how long the "wait time" will be, and no one lied to us about it and I appreciate that; our caseworker, friends of ours who have adopted, and even birth parent friends, have all told us that every situation is different and unique, and so you can't calculate a wait time.

And up to this point in the process, "the waiting is the hardest part"...But worth it. : )
